Dual-Chassis Strategy for Bridging Adaptive Evolution and Rational Design for Synthetic Biology
Genome streamlining and pathway refactoring are powerful strategies for constructing controllable microbial chassis for both fundamental studies and applications. While rational design benefits from reduced genetic complexity, adaptive laboratory evolution (ALE) thrives on metabolic redundancy, creating a mismatch between optimal hosts for design and evolution.
